從內建命名空間取得指定的名稱。
語法
HRESULT WSDXMLGetNameFromBuiltinNamespace(
LPCWSTR pszNamespace,
LPCWSTR pszName,
WSDXML_NAME **ppName
);
參數
pszNamespace
要與內建命名空間相符的命名空間。
pszName
要與內建名稱相符的名稱。
ppName
包含傳回內建名稱 之WSDXML_NAME 結構的參考。 ppName 的記憶體使用量是在其他地方管理。 因此,呼叫的應用程式不應該嘗試解除分配 ppName。
傳回值
此函式可以傳回其中一個值。
| 傳回碼 | 描述 |
|---|---|
|
方法已順利完成。 |
|
pszNamespace 為 NULL、 pszName 為 NULL、 pszNamespace 的字元長度超過 WSD_MAX_TEXT_LENGTH (8192) 、 pszName 的字元長度超過 WSD_MAX_TEXT_LENGTH (8192) ,或內建命名空間中沒有相符的名稱。 |
|
ppName 為 NULL。 |
規格需求
| 需求 | 值 |
|---|---|
| 最低支援的用戶端 | Windows Vista [僅限傳統型應用程式] |
| 最低支援的伺服器 | Windows Server 2008 [僅限傳統型應用程式] |
| 目標平台 | Windows |
| 標頭 | wsdxml.h |
| 程式庫 | Wsdapi.lib |
| Dll | Wsdapi.dll |